Rare Beauty Empathy, Thankful, Appreciate With Gratitude Lip Balms Reviews & Swatches
Empathy
Rare Beauty Empathy With Gratitude Dewy Lip Balm ($16.00 for 0.1 oz.) is a muted, medium rosy pink with moderate, warm undertones and a natural sheen. It had semi-opaque color coverage in a single layer, which was a lot more coverage than anticipated based on the sheer, buildable coverage marketed.
The texture was lightly creamy, smooth, and lightweight with a moderate slip that wasn’t heavy or tacky. The color applied evenly and didn’t emphasize my lip texture, though there was a touch of product that sank into my deeper lip lines (only visible in the close-up photos but not from a normal viewing distance). It stayed on well for three and a half hours and felt lightly hydrating.

Formula Overview
$16.00/0.1 oz. - $160.00 Per Ounce
It's supposed to be a "hydrating lip balm with a kiss of dewy, builable color." They have a lightweight, creamy consistency that felt a bit more like creamy gel with moderate slip but decent application. A few shades could applied more evenly or stayed out my deeper lip lines better, though.
The bigger "downside" to the formula was that most shades were more medium to semi-opaque, buildable, rather than "sheer color, soft shine" and then buildable. They lasted between two and four hours and felt lightly hydrating, but there was a beachy, floral scent and a slight taste.

Thankful
Rare Beauty Thankful With Gratitude Dewy Lip Balm ($16.00 for 0.1 oz.) is a soft, light-medium brown with subtle, warm undertones and a lightly creamy sheen. It had nearly opaque color coverage in a single pass, which was more coverage than marketed; for those who actually hoped for sheerer, buildable coverage, it was pigmented enough that it was hard to achieve sheer results.
The texture was lightly creamy, almost gel-like, as it felt substantial but was lightweight and comfortable to work with. This particular shade was more emollient than most in the range, and as a result, there was noticeable product that settled into my lip lines initially and slight worsening over the three and a half hours it lasted for. The formula was lightly moisturizing while worn, though.

Appreciate
Rare Beauty Appreciate With Gratitude Dewy Lip Balm ($16.00 for 0.1 oz.) is a muted, medium-dark purplish-taupe with neutral-to-cool undertones paired with a glossy, cream finish. I suspect this shade will look warmer and cooler depending on one’s coloring, though. It applied a bit darker swatched than it did applied to my lips.
It had nearly opaque pigmentation in a single layer, which was far more coverage than described, and it was pigmented to the point where it was hard to apply from the tube and get a sheerer result! The consistency was lightweight, balm-like–moderate slip but thinner, almost like a creamy gel–and comfortable to apply and to wear. It wore nicely for four hours and felt lightly hydrating over time.
